The software driver is based on actkbd. But I have forked it to make midikdb. midikbd grabs the selected events file (/dev/input/event*) so that xorg doesn't get anything from it. Yes this means I have two keyboards so I can input text as normal too. Midikbd opens Jack MIDI ports which can be connected to a DAW. I have been using Ardour which can be set up with less than 8 channel controller banks if needed.
